Sheila Ferguson (19**-). Actress.

Training

Trained at RADA.

Contribution to SA theatre, film, media and/or performance

Performed in Canterbury Tales (musical), The Rise and Fall of the First Empress Bonaparte, The Night of the Iguana, The Happiness Cage, Three Sisters, The Happiness Cage, A Streetcar Named Desire, Madame de Sade and the revue Words Fail Me.

Sources

SACD 1973; 1974; 1975/76; 1977/78.
